Concrete Basement Pouring in Fort Worth, TX
Concrete basement pouring services involve the installation of a solid concrete slab to create a durable foundation or flooring within a basement space. These projects typically include pouring new concrete for basement floors during construction or renovation, as well as repairing or replacing existing slabs that may have cracked or settled over time. Property owners often seek this service to enhance the stability of their basement, improve usability, or prepare the space for finishing or additional structural work. Before requesting a concrete pour, it’s important for homeowners to understand the scope of the project, including the size of the area, the type of concrete mix suitable for their needs, and any necessary preparation work such as excavation or moisture barriers.
Homeowners usually want to know about the process involved in pouring concrete, including the preparation steps, curing time, and how the finished surface will be maintained. Clarifying these details helps ensure the project meets expectations for durability and appearance. Additionally, property owners should consider factors like drainage, insulation, and potential future access points when planning a concrete basement pour. Proper planning and understanding of the process can contribute to a successful installation that provides a strong, long-lasting foundation for basement use or improvement.

Common Concrete Basement Pouring Jobs
Basement foundation pouring - provides a durable base for new or renovated basement structures.
Repair and reinforcement pouring - restores stability to cracked or settling basement floors.
New construction pouring - creates a solid foundation for basement additions or extensions.
Waterproofing foundation pours - helps prevent moisture intrusion and basement flooding.
Floor leveling pours - ensures a smooth, even basement surface for finishing or flooring installation.
Retaining wall pours - supports soil and prevents erosion around basement areas.
Concrete Basement Pouring Questions
What is involved in pouring a concrete basement? The process includes preparing the site, setting forms, pouring the concrete, and finishing the surface for durability and smoothness.
Can a concrete basement be customized for different uses? Yes, finishes and thicknesses can be adjusted to suit storage, living space, or workshop needs.
Is it necessary to waterproof a concrete basement? Waterproofing is recommended to prevent moisture issues and protect the concrete over time.
What are common reasons to pour a new basement concrete? Typical reasons include finishing an unfinished space, repairing damaged concrete, or reinforcing the foundation.
